Contrast sensitivity in the mid-spatial frequency range plays a crucial role in distinguishing between objects and their backgrounds in an image. This is because mid-spatial frequencies correspond to patterns and edges that help define shapes and forms, making it easier for the human visual system to recognize and differentiate objects from their surroundings. When contrast sensitivity is enhanced in this range, it supports better visibility of important structural details in an image, which is particularly beneficial in tasks like interpreting medical images where identifying variations in tissue structures can be critical.

In contrast, detecting subtle color variations, improving resolution at high frequencies, and enhancing overall brightness are not primarily impacted by mid-spatial frequency sensitivity. While these are important aspects of image quality, they relate to different characteristics of visual perception and are not the focus of contrast sensitivity specifically in this context.
